Abstract (en)

[origin: WO2018091747A1] The invention relates to a viscous material pump (1) comprising at least one hydraulically driven two-cylinder piston pump (2) for generating a viscous material delivery pressure, and a hydraulic pump (3), which supplies the two-cylinder piston pump (2) with hydraulic fluid via a drive line (8), wherein the viscous material delivery pressure is adjustably limited. To limit the viscous material delivery pressure, the hydraulic pump (3) comprises a pressure controller which is adjustable to a setpoint pressure of the hydraulic fluid, wherein the pressure of the hydraulic fluid in the drive line (8) is limited to an adjustable maximum pressure by means of an adjustable pressure limiting valve (5), and the setpoint pressure of the pressure controller and the maximum pressure of the hydraulic fluid are adjustable by means of a common adjusting element (6).
